Overcoming Export Challenges in Building Materials

Exporting building materials can be fraught with challenges. Understanding these hurdles and implementing effective solutions can lead to successful international trade. This article delves into key challenges and strategies for overcoming them.

Regulatory Compliance Issues

Navigating regulatory requirements can be complex. Suppliers must stay informed about the regulations in both their home country and the destination country. Engaging a compliance consultant can help mitigate risks.

Logistical Complications

Logistics pose significant challenges in exporting. Working with experienced freight forwarders can streamline shipping processes and minimize delays, ensuring timely deliveries.

Cultural and Communication Barriers

Understanding cultural nuances and language barriers can impact negotiations and relationships. Employing local agents or translators can help bridge these gaps and improve communication.

Market Fluctuations and Pricing Volatility

Fluctuating market conditions can affect pricing and demand. Conducting regular market analysis and adjusting pricing strategies accordingly can help suppliers remain competitive.

Building Trust and Relationships

Establishing trust with international partners is essential. Transparent communication, consistent quality, and reliability are key factors in building strong B2B relationships.

Conclusion

While challenges in exporting building materials are significant, they can be overcome with the right strategies. By anticipating and addressing these issues, suppliers can enhance their international trade success.
